1,8-diiodo-3,3,4,4,5,5,6,6-octafluorooctane

Description:
1,8-Diiodo-3,3,4,4,5,5,6,6-octafluorooctane, with CAS number 2681-00-7, is a perfluorinated compound characterized by its unique structure, which includes eight fluorine atoms and two iodine substituents. This compound is part of a class of substances known for their high thermal and chemical stability, as well as low surface tension. The presence of multiple fluorine atoms imparts significant hydrophobic and lipophobic properties, making it useful in various applications, including as a surfactant or in specialized coatings. The iodine atoms can enhance the compound's reactivity and potential for use in organic synthesis or as a precursor in the development of other chemical entities. Additionally, due to its fluorinated nature, this substance may exhibit low volatility and high resistance to degradation, raising environmental and health considerations regarding its persistence and bioaccumulation. Overall, 1,8-diiodo-3,3,4,4,5,5,6,6-octafluorooctane is notable for its unique chemical properties and potential applications in advanced materials and chemical research.
Formula:C8H8F8I2
InChI:InChI=1/C8H8F8I2/c9-5(10,1-3-17)7(13,14)8(15,16)6(11,12)2-4-18/h1-4H2
SMILES:C(CI)C(C(C(C(CCI)(F)F)(F)F)(F)F)(F)F
